Utilizing Customer Loyalty Programs to Encourage Repeat Business

Customer loyalty programs are a powerful tool for businesses aiming to increase repeat business and foster long-term relationships with their clients. By rewarding customers for their continued patronage, companies can enhance customer satisfaction and loyalty.

What Are Customer Loyalty Programs?

Customer loyalty programs are structured marketing strategies that reward customers for their ongoing engagement with a brand. These programs often include points systems, discounts, exclusive offers, or other incentives designed to motivate repeat purchases.

Benefits of Loyalty Programs

  • Encourage repeat purchases
  • Increase customer retention
  • Gather valuable customer data
  • Enhance brand loyalty
  • Differentiate from competitors

Effective Strategies for Implementation

To maximize the effectiveness of a loyalty program, consider the following strategies:

  • Personalization: Tailor rewards to individual customer preferences.
  • Simple Enrollment: Make signing up easy and accessible.
  • Clear Communication: Clearly explain how the program works and its benefits.
  • Valuable Rewards: Offer incentives that genuinely appeal to your customers.
  • Regular Engagement: Keep customers informed about their rewards and new offers.

Case Studies of Successful Loyalty Programs

Many companies have successfully implemented loyalty programs. For example, Starbucks Rewards offers points for every purchase, which can be redeemed for free drinks and food. This program has significantly increased customer retention and sales for Starbucks worldwide.
